We’re playing some good attacking football and though we’ve leaked a few goals in the games I’ve seen Macca hasn’t been too busy either.

Saturday was great as we seemed to have a group that in the first half at least where pretty ruthless which I’m not sure we’ve seen for donkeys years.

Away from the goals I love the work ethic, every player who loses the ball try’s to win it back, there where loads of examples of this in Saturday even from the younger lads who are just learning.

If a club from a higher league scores our 5th goal the pundits would be all talking about it.
